Precision & Accuracy: How finely can the system control dopant placement? Critical for semiconductors and nanotech.
Throughput & Speed: How quickly can the system process wafers or substrates? Important for high-volume manufacturing.
Compatibility & Flexibility: Can the system handle different materials and doping profiles? Flexibility reduces integration costs.
Automation & Ease of Use: Does the system support automation? User-friendly interfaces reduce training time.
Cost & Total Cost of Ownership: Initial investment plus maintenance, consumables, and upgrades.
Validation & Proven Results: Real-world performance data, pilot results, and industry certifications.
Vendor Support & Service: Availability of technical support, training, and spare parts.
Innovation & Roadmap: R&D focus, upcoming features, and strategic vision for 2026 and beyond.
